Algae Posted April 9, 2010 Author Share Posted April 9, 2010 Actual cutting time was about 20 minutes, maybe less for 17 inches. I ghetto taped (duct taped) a hose to the Rotozip and removed part of the fence to allow more water flow. Put on a straight edge and cut. The freehand was a little tricky, but very possible.
